What is the difference between Remote Membrane Filtration vs Remote Water Treatment Technician?

AspectRemote Membrane FiltrationRemote Water Treatment Technician
CredentialsCertifications in membrane technology, water quality, and safetyWater treatment certifications, EPA licenses, and safety training
Work EnvironmentLaboratories, water treatment plants, or remote monitoring setupsField sites, treatment facilities, and remote monitoring stations
Industry UsageWater purification, industrial processing, and environmental servicesMunicipal water systems, industrial plants, and environmental agencies

Remote Membrane Filtration specialists focus on designing, maintaining, and optimizing membrane systems for water purification, often working in labs or remotely monitoring systems. Remote Water Treatment Technicians operate and troubleshoot water treatment equipment on-site or remotely, ensuring water quality standards are met. While both roles require water treatment knowledge and certifications, their work environments and specific responsibilities differ, with membrane filtration roles emphasizing system design and maintenance, and technicians focusing on operational tasks.

Job description

Position: Senior Sales Engineer, Global Accounts

Supervisor: Director of Global Accounts

Location: Libertyville, IL - Remote

Description: We are seeking a highly motivated Sales Engineer (Chemical Engineer or technically equivalent degree holder) with 10–15 years of water industry experience to join our Global Accounts Team. This position focuses on technical, consultative sales of capital water treatment equipment to high-growth markets such as data centers and food & beverage manufacturers. The ideal candidate is a customer-obsessed team player with strong analytical and problem-solving skills, and has a proven track record, passion for innovative solutions, and the ability to thrive in a fast-paced, hands-on environment.

Responsibilities:

§ Develop and qualify new business opportunities for custom-engineered water treatment systems (Pretreatment, filtration, ion-exchange, membranes, electro-chlorination, e.g.)

§ Collaborate with engineering teams to deliver tailored technical proposals and system solutions.

§ Conduct site visits and system audits to gather operational data and identify performance improvement opportunities.

§ Own the full sales cycle: from lead generation through technical scoping, proposal development, contract negotiation, execution oversight, and deployment.

§ Perform advanced process calculations (reaction kinetics, membrane projections, evaporative modeling, mass/energy balances, e.g.)

§ Support pilot testing, system startups, and on-site technical fieldwork as needed.

§ Participate in construction project bids: review mechanical drawings, specifications, size components, respond to RFIs, and prepare formal submittals.

§ Maintain accurate CRM data, forecasts, and customer documentation.

§ Perform other duties as assigned to support departmental and organizational goals.

Requirements:

· Bachelor’s degree in Chemical Engineering preferred. Will consider Civil, Industrial, Environmental Engineering, or a related technical field such as chemistry.

· Minimum 10 years industry experience with 5+ years in direct technical sales or application engineering related to water treatment or industrial processes. Will consider strong consultant industry candidates with exemplary customer-facing skills.

· Strong foundation in process engineering and industrial water systems (evaporative cooling, hydronics, membrane separation, etc.) Familiarity with projection tools, PFD/P&ID review, and willingness to learn CAD or simulation software.

· Ability to travel up to 50% for customer visits, training, and project execution as needed.
